Your Key Responsibilities

  • Prepare & Process Shipments: Generate packing lists, invoices, air waybills (AWBs), and all required customs documentation to ensure timely deliveries.
  • Coordinate Couriers & Freight Forwarders: Book collections with major carriers (FedEx, DHL, etc.) and request quotes for high-value shipments.
  • Order Fulfillment & Tracking: Pick, pack, and label products accurately while tracking inbound and outbound shipments, keeping customers informed of any delays.
  • Stock & Inventory Management: Conduct monthly stock counts, receive and store deliveries in compliance with temperature requirements, and ensure stock levels of packaging and consumables.
  • Compliance & Quality Control: Ensure all products are labeled, packaged correctly, and handled safely following ISO and health & safety regulations.
  • Process Improvement: Assist in maintaining a smooth shipping workflow by resolving queries, escalating issues as needed, and keeping accurate records.

About us

Biosynth® is an innovative life sciences reagents, custom synthesis and manufacturing services company headquartered in Staad, Switzerland. We are by scientists, for scientists, securing supply chains with consistent quality, across the globe. As a trusted supplier, manufacturer and partner to the pharmaceutical, life science and diagnostic industries, as well as food, agrochemical and cosmetic customers, we have facilities on three continents and a rapid global distribution network. Our main production laboratories are located in Switzerland, the UK, Slovakia and China, with peptide and antibody production in the US, the Netherlands. Enzyme projects are based in Austria, bioconjugation project are based in Germany and biological IVD reagents in Ireland
